Transaction 57d83de4e2966f1e7e66f47f3fe668262072809d81a61cd2919f19b409d6eb05
1 Input
1 Output
-
57d83de4e2966f1e7e66f47f3fe668262072809d81a61cd2919f19b409d6eb05:0
- value
- 1338976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7f6617f9b09b77272a3e9d53d5b535b2740af98 OP_EQUAL
- address
- 3MNvMdSYNXj18puzXL9f3d2GVLTgJEB4Hh